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
845 98 735
367338 526369
367338 526369
783355039 534097666 026403
All about undefined
Interested in learning more?
367338 526369
783355039 534097666 026403
See more
794 64
49771297308 93187 886
See more
8279667 57351431728 2533616
99231048 1285 5628
See more